Itinerary

  1. The journey begins with a morning pickup from your Muscat accommodation. You’ll perform a transition into the rugged Hajar Mountains, gaining an initial window into the landscape of Eastern Oman. Your guide provides a perspective on the region's geography during the 2.5-hour drive, with a short stop at a fuel station for coffee or local snacks before reaching the desert's edge.
  2. The core of the expedition involves an immersive discovery of the Wahiba Sands. You’ll perform a thrilling 4x4 dune bashing session across the shifting orange sands, witnessing the vertical standard of the golden dunes. This session reaches its culminating point at Wadi Bani Khalid, where you will swim in clear turquoise pools and explore canyon paths among lush palm groves—a high-impact contrast to the arid desert.

Best Time for the Desert & Wadi

The water clarity and sand temperatures offer different highlights throughout the year.

Season Experience The Trade-off
Winter (Nov-Feb) The best probability of pleasant temperatures for dune walking and clear, blue wadi pools. High interest; as a "Great Choice" favorite, we suggest booking at least 2 weeks in advance.
Summer (May-Sep) The highest probability of refreshing swims in the wadi as a vertical necessity against the heat. Intense desert sun; utilizing the "Included Bottled Water" and A/C vehicle is a survival necessity.

Frequently Asked Questions

Is dune bashing included?

Yes—all options include 4x4 dune bashing; however, transfers from Muscat may occasionally be by bus during high-demand periods before switching to 4x4s at the desert.

Where do we meet?

The provider offers pickup from all Muscat hotels and private residences; please mark your exact building on the map if it's not a hotel.

Can I swim in the wadi?

Yes—swimming in Wadi Bani Khalid is highly recommended; bringing your own swimwear and a towel is a vertical necessity.

Is food provided?

Yes—a traditional lunch with vegetarian options is included (except during Ramadan).

What should I bring?

Swimwear, towel, walking shoes, sunscreen, sunglasses, and a camera are vertical necessities for the full circuit.
